Exploring the Chokramudi Peak: A Trekker’s Paradise in Munnar

Chokramudi Peak, nestled amidst Munnar’s stunning surroundings, stands tall as one of the region’s highest peaks, providing trekkers with an unforgettable experience. With an elevation of around 7,200 feet, this mountain offers breathtaking views of tea plantations, Anamudi mountain, and the beautiful Idukki Dam.
